USB devices not recognized
Hi folks,
re: Inspiron laptop 17-5765, Win 10.0.18363 Build 18363
I have usually had an optical mouse plugged into the USB 2.0 port on this laptop. About a week ago it suddenly stopped working.
When I plug the mouse in there is no light showing from the mouse.
After 30 seconds I get this Windows message: USB device not recognized. The last USB device you connected to this computer malfunctioned and Windows does not recognize it.
The error message recommends re-trying the device but offers no further troubleshooting options.
Device Manager shows no problems with any of the USB ports or controllers.
I ran a full SupportAssist hardware scan and it found no problems.
Everything else on the machine is working well.
